The Alliance For Accountable Governance has express profound sympathies to President Rawlings and his family.
The Alliance For Accountable Governance wishes to express our sympathies to President Rawlings and his family in their hour of need.
As the Bible says in the book of Ecclesiastes, ‘no one can anticipate the time of disaster...like fish caught in a snare...so are humans caught in a time of calamity when it suddenly fall upon them’.
This is indeed a time of severe stress to the former family and AFAG wish Ghanaians of all works of life to offer them assistance and encouragement in whatever manner they can.
AFAG stands with President Rawlings in his time of need. We lend our support and call for any investigation that would be necessary to establish the cause of this fire outbreak so as to prevent such calamity befalling any Ghanaian in future.
Arnold Boateng
(Secretary)
